She is the sole Mistress of all powers in the space region. She is the sole activator of all actions on the earth, sole source of all brilliance in the sun, sole source of all rasa in Moon. ॥ 19.20॥
The divine spirit takes the form of bala, kriya, vibha and rasa* in the respective locations is the meaning of this verse. ॥ 19.20॥
She is the one who lights up the home of Mahesha; it is she who propels the beings of the three worlds towards realization; she is the one who rules, sitting in the sahasrara of all men; She is the one who lives in the hearts of all. ॥ 19.21॥
Every time the devotee praises her she bestows a special virtue on him; by each act of meditation the seeker becomes stronger. ॥ 19.22॥
A confused person cannot attain her (only seekers with constancy of mind can attain her); a person steered on worldly pleasures cannot reach her; it is hard to realize her without mantra by anyone; (Thus) she remains invincible in the universe. ॥ 19.23॥
~ “Uma Sahasram”, Stakaba 19 – Dhyeyalalithaaroopam – Meditation on beauty of Lalita, Verses 20-21-22-23

“Uma Sahasram” is a 1000-verse poem on the Divine Mother Parvati / Uma, Composed by Vaśiṣṭha Kavyakantha Ganapati Muni.
